Yes, DCB Bank is a registered bank regulated by the RBI. Your deposits (up to ₹5 Lakhs per depositor) are insured by DICGC, which covers both principal and accrued interest.

Yes, DCB Bank offers an additional benefit of up to 0.50% p.a. over the general citizen rate for senior citizens (aged 60 and above).
Yes, interest earned on fixed deposits is taxable as per your income tax slab. TDS is deducted at 10% if total interest exceeds ₹40,000 per year (₹50,000 for senior citizens). You can submit Form 15G/15H to avoid TDS if your total income is below the taxable limit.
DCB Bank uses an amount slab rather than a flat 1%. Retail deposits below ₹3 crore currently attract a 0.50% penalty, while deposits of ₹3 crore and above attract 2%. Interest is paid at the rate applicable for the actual holding period, minus the penalty. Confirm current slabs on DCB's schedule of charges.
